Summer has finally arrived, and this year instead of relying on the same old drinks to cool you off, why not mix it up with one of these easy-to-make refreshers? Spiked with everything from gin to rum, plus fresh fruits, herbs and veggies, these eight cocktails will keep you nice and cool as the mercury continues to rise.

Queen's Park Swizzle(02 of08)
Open Image Modal
Queen's Park SwizzleGet a taste of the Caribbean with this combo of dark rum, Angostura bitters and fresh mint.Click here for the recipe.
Lowcountry(03 of08)
Open Image Modal
LowcountrySpend a summery evening lounging on the porch with a glass full of Old Tom gin, Fernet Branca and spicy ginger beer.Click here for the recipe.
